Ticket GH-providers — Vault locked, again

The config vault for the Fernbay greenhouse controller locked itself after three bad attempts (sorry, that was me). We need it open to recalibrate: the humidity sensors in bay 3 have drifted about 8% high since the heater swap, and the controller keeps misting everything. Future maintainers, don't repeat my typo. The unlock passphrase is recorded below.

recovery phrase for yahap-faduf: sorion-kasath-briath-gorius-ulaael-zorvan-aldiel-quenwyn-casdor-framir-julwyn-novvan-zorox

Onboarding note for release managers: Duskrail is the scheduler that runs nightly data backfills for the Orvane warehouse. Jobs are defined in the backfill manifest and dispatched after the 02:00 ingest window closes. Your responsibility is promoting the manifest from staging each Thursday; the scheduler validates ordering and retries failed partitions automatically. Promotion requires a signed manifest — unsigned ones are silently dropped, which has bitten people before. Sign it with the deploy key given below.

deploy key for yadup-badug: bky6_rLH3qD

Alert: leaked file descriptor count on the Brindlewick ingest workers exceeded 8,000, roughly double last week's baseline. Suspect the retry path added in the parquet-splitter merge, where sockets are opened before the timeout guard. Please review open/close pairing in that branch before approving further changes. If you need the capture logs or flamegraphs, reach out at the address below.

escalation mailbox, kagap-hadug: druok@norvagrid.corp